Memorial of Heroes UnknownMemorial for the unsung heroes can be found on the top of Avala, in Serbia, in a place where a fortress Zrnovo 15 km south-east of Belgrade. It has been designed sculptor Ivan Meštrovičem. The monument has the form of the sarcophagus, two statues on the sides symbolize the guard of honor. Memorial is a reminder of all the victims of the Balkan wars, putting the emphasis that the monument also includes all nations, who have participated in the creation of Serbia.

Golija mountain

Golija is one of the most beautiful mountains and forests, the richest in Serbia. It is located 40 km southwest of Ivanjica and provides great opportunities for rest and recreation in virtually untouched nature. The highest peak is Jankov rock, 1833 m.

Since 2001. Golija mountain area was placed under state protection as a nature park “Golija”, which is classified in the first category of protection as a natural resource of great importance. Due to the preservation of native natural resources, but also because of cultural values, the MAB / UNESCO Committee in the Nature Park Golija declared a Biosphere Reserve Golija – Studenica.

Monastery in Serbia

Because of architectural features, decorative sculptures, wall paintings, icons, manuscripts, works of applied art, Serbian monasteries attracted the attention of tourists and experts in medieval art.

Architecture of the medieval monasteries of Serbia indicate specific variations. During the 13th and partly built in the 14th century church representatives, in proportion to the facade and the statue of Roman dekorativnoj feel the impact, and they (Studenica, Spa, Dečani, Gradac, Arilje, Mileseva, Sopocani …) are classified into the school of architecture Raška . The first half of the 14th century was marked by achievement, exceptional architecture built during the reign of King Milutin (Gracanica).

Novi Sad

NOVI SAD
Novi Sad is located in Vojvodina, north of Belgrade and is a pleasant town into something resembling the Hungarians. Being a college town has great animation and worthwhile places to visit, as the Revolution Museum, the Museum of Painting and the Museum of Archeology. There is a fortress called Citadel Petrovaridin from where a wonderful view over the fields around Novi Sad, also you can visit galleries and underground room in groups.

North of Belgrade, Vojvodina, Novi Sad is a pleasant university town with a touch of Hungarian. The city, situated in a bend of the Danube, has a lively atmosphere – perhaps because the students – but again, is not affordable accommodation. A one hour walk from the city there is a campsite, another option is downtown hotels.

Pristina

PRISTINA
Pristina is the capital of the autonomous province of Kosovo, is in a plain called Kosovo Polje (Field of Black Birds) and was the capital of Serbia in the Middle Ages. In 1389 the Turks took it and was until 1950 that evolved significantly, both administratively and in education and communications as well as industrially. In Pristina’s population is predominantly Albanian.
